There's been quite a lot of rumors coming out in the past few hours about Giovani Dos Santos' potential move to MLS and the LA Galaxy. The Spanish-language commentators during the Seattle Sounders vs. D.C. United telecast suggested that Giovani's dad was on board with the move. However, there was hesitation from Giovani's part, and a final decision wouldn't be made until early August.
In an interview with Univision on Monday, Giovani Dos Santos admitted there was interest from LA Galaxy but hinted a decision on his transfer status would only be made at the conclusion of Mexico's participation in the Gold Cup.
"They [Galaxy] are one of the teams that want me", Giovani told Univision's Rodolfo Landeros, but went on to say "but i can't shut the door on any other teams" while reiterating he still has a contract at Villarreal.
This was in contrast to reports from earlier on the day from Terra that suggested that Giovani and the Galaxy had already struck a deal, with Giovani winning an estimated 9 million dollars a year. The report also stated the signing wouldn't be announced until the conclusion of the Gold Cup.
Giovani, 26, is currently with the Mexico national team ahead of their Gold Cup debut against Cuba and is expected to start for El Tri on Thursday. Stay tuned for more Gio news.
